How did entertainers assist the government’s World War II propaganda campaign?

Answer:

The correct answer is: They promoted enlistment and other patriotic activities.

Explanation:

During World War II the entertainers were one of the main sources of obtaining information about the war and motivating people to support the war and participate in it. War propaganda was present in the radio, film, press, and music industries, both in its explicit and implicit forms. Its main objective was to maintain people's motivation on a high level and to represent to war as something useful and positive, in order to obtain support from the citizens and recruit more soldiers that would provide them the victory.
